Metals appear to be consolidating with prices little changed in overnight trading...This is a bit surprising given the growing concerns about Italian debt....The latest rumors have Mr. Berlusconi resigning amidst a surge in Italian bond borrowing costs...The Italian Prime Minister is about to face a vote of confidence, as did Papandreou in Greece....What a mess.....Regardless, the markets are calm so far......Silver sits at $34.75 unchanged.....Gold is $2.00 lower at $1788.00....Palladium is $677.00 up $3.00 .......Platinum is $1.00 lower and changing hands at $$1660.00 per ounce....The Euro currency is a shade higher at $1.3759 up 16/100ths of cent against the U.S. Greenback.....Crude Oil continues to be firm, virtually ignoring the European worries.....Last trade $95.98 up 46 cents per barrel......Over in the global stock markets we find Asian stocks up .5%....European equities are sharply higher with gains of 2%.....Domestically the Dow is expected to open 90 points higher.....So; once again traders will be relegated to watching the European news wires for directional guidance....In a sad note; Boxing great Joe Frazier has died after a long battle with liver cancer...He was 67 years old......That's it......
